Back to photostream

Believe in Holiday Magic Fireworks, Disneyland Resort in CA

taken November 2006, near the finale of Believe in Holiday Magic Fireworks Spectacular

7,137 views
8 faves
0 comments
Uploaded on August 16, 2007
Taken on August 15, 2007